The primary purpose of the refrigerated trailer is to keep products at a specific temperature and not just cooling them. The trailers are insulated with foam and a heavy-duty seal around the door to maintain the internal environment. WebMar 19, 2024 · Cons. Reefers often need to be early-morning deliveries so there can be a lot of night driving. The continuous noise from the refrigeration system can be difficult to tolerate for the driver as well as any trucks they park near. The refrigeration units have to run constantly, including at night. Reefers need to be cleaned out well after each haul. WebNoun.
